게시판명에 따라 배경이미지 다르게 하려면? 채택완료
게시판명 ($bo_table)이
aaa로 시작할때(ex, aaa001 / aaa002 / aaa003 ....)
background-image:url(assets/img/aaa.jpg);"
bbb로시작할때 ,
background-image:url(assets/img/bbb.jpg);"
ccc로 시작할때 ,
background-image:url(assets/img/ccc.jpg);"
이런식으로 게시판마다 다르게 보이게 하려면 어떻게 해야 할까요?
if문으로 적용하면 될것 같은데, 함수나 변수를 어떻게 써야 하는지 모르겠네요.
도움 부탁 드립니다.
감사합니다.
댓글을 작성하려면 로그인이 필요합니다.
답변 2개
채택된 답변
+20 포인트
D2Bweb
5년 전
</p>
<p><?php</p>
<p>if($bo_table == "aaa" || $bo_table == "aaa01" || $bo_table == "aaa02") {</p>
<p>echo '<div style="background-image:url(assets/img/aaa.jpg);"></div>';</p>
<p>} </p>
<p>if($bo_table == "bbb" || $bo_table == "bbb01" || $bo_table == "bbb02") {</p>
<p>echo '<div style="background-image:url(assets/img/bbb.jpg);"></div>';</p>
<p>}</p>
<p>?></p>
<p>
이런 형태로 가능할듯합니다.
로그인 후 평가할 수 있습니다
답변에 대한 댓글 2개
�
5년 전
D
D2Bweb
5년 전
테스트해보진 않았지만
[code]
<?php
if(strpos($bo_table, 'aaa') == true) {
echo '<div style="background-image:url(assets/img/aaa.jpg);"></div>';
}
?>
[/code]
이렇게쓰면 되지않을까싶네요.
[code]
<?php
if(strpos($bo_table, 'aaa') == true) {
echo '<div style="background-image:url(assets/img/aaa.jpg);"></div>';
}
?>
[/code]
이렇게쓰면 되지않을까싶네요.
댓글을 작성하려면 로그인이 필요합니다.
rockM
5년 전
<div class="<?php</p>
<p>$a = aaa;</p>
<p>$b = bbb;</p>
<p>if (strpos($bo_table, $a) !== false) { echo 'a-bg';} else if(strpos($bo_table, $b) !== false) { echo 'b-bg';} ?></p>
<p>"></div>
와 같이 class명으로 구분해 주신다음
style.css 에서
.a-bg{background: 이미지경로}
.b-bg{background: 이미지경로}
이런식으로 해주시면 다소 간단해 질 것 같습니다.
로그인 후 평가할 수 있습니다
댓글을 작성하려면 로그인이 필요합니다.
답변을 작성하려면 로그인이 필요합니다.
로그인전체 질문 목록
답변대기
답변대기
답변대기
답변대기
답변대기
답변대기
답변대기
답변대기
채택
답변대기
답변대기
답변대기
답변대기
채택
채택
답변대기
답변대기
답변대기
채택
예를들어 aaa01, aaa02, aaa03 ... 은 그냥 aaa로 시작하면 같은 배경이미지가 적용되게 하는 방법으로요.